Intel's Stock Surges 8% as New CEO Unveils Ambitious AI Strategy and Operational Overhaulā
Intel's stock jumped 8% following reports that incoming CEO Lip-Bu Tan plans to revitalize the company's artificial intelligence (AI) initiatives and streamline operations. āØ NVIDIA Unveils Blackwell Ultra GPUs, Previews Rubin Architecture
At its annual GTC conference, NVIDIA introduced the Blackwell Ultra GPU series, promising significant performance enhancements for AI and high-performance computing applications. CEO Jensen Huang also provided a sneak peek into the forthcoming Rubin architecture, set to succeed Blackwell, with mass production slated for late 2025. Additionally, NVIDIA emphasized its commitment to advancing quantum computing and robotics, highlighting the company's strategic focus on expanding AI capabilities across various sectors.
šæ AI Could Help Museums Unlock Hidden Data
Museums hold vast collections of natural and human history, but inconsistent data organization makes it hard to access and analyze this information. AI could help by processing and connecting data across different fields, but only if metadata ā like collection dates and taxonomy ā is standardized. Researchers found that collection managers use varied data methods, highlighting the need for shared standards. Better data curation could help AI uncover new insights.
š¤ Baiduās New AI Models Undercut OpenAI on Price
Baidu released two new AI models ā Ernie X1, a reasoning model priced at half of DeepSeek R1, and Ernie 4.5, a multimodal model outperforming GPT-4.5 at just 1% of the cost. Both models will be integrated into Baiduās product ecosystem, with Ernie Bot becoming free on April 1. Chinaās AI push intensifies competition with the U.S., as Baidu plans to open-source Ernie 4.5 by June 30. The launch challenges OpenAI and DeepSeekās dominance in AI performance and pricing.
š¼ļø Googleās Gemini AI Can Remove Watermarks Too Well
Googleās Gemini 2.0 Flash AI model, now available to developers, can remove watermarks from images ā including complex ones like Getty Images stamps ā and replace them with an āedited with AIā mark using SynthID. This raises concerns about copyright protections, as similar AI models, like GPT-4o, typically refuse to remove watermarks. Gemini 2.0 Flash also appears capable of adding realistic faces of public figures, highlighting the need for stronger content moderation.

Generative AI is Revolutionizing "Living Games"
The Recap: Generative AI is transforming gaming by enabling "living games" ā dynamic experiences that adapt and evolve based on player behavior. This shift is turning games from static products into constantly updating, player-driven worlds.
Generative AI allows games to adjust environments, characters, and storylines in real-time based on player interactions.
Developers can now create content faster with gen AI ā from concept art to dialogue ā reducing development cycles and costs.
Capcom uses Googleās Vertex AI and Gemini models to rapidly generate and refine ideas for game environments and items.
Klang Games is using AI to give hundreds of thousands of virtual characters in their MMO "SEED" unique personalities and emergent behavior.
Series Entertainment cuts development time by 90% with AI-powered world-building and character creation.
ElevenLabs leverages AI to create lifelike character voices and sound effects, enhancing immersion.

China's Manus AI: A Glimpse at Artificial General Intelligence?
The Recap: Chinese startup Butterfly Effect has introduced Manus, an AI "agent" capable of acting autonomously without continuous human input. If successful, Manus could be the first true step toward Artificial General Intelligence (AGI), raising hopes ā and concerns ā about AI's future capabilities.
Manus is designed to act independently, handling complex tasks without needing step-by-step instructions.
Unlike chatbots, Manus operates on a multi-agent architecture, combining multiple large language models (LLMs) and software components to process tasks.
Early testers have used Manus to create video games, design websites, and analyze financial markets from simple prompts.
MIT Technology Review described Manus as like working with an "intelligent and efficient intern" but noted occasional misunderstandings and corner-cutting.
Manus can continue working on tasks in the cloud even after a user logs off ā a key difference from typical AI models.
Manus outperforms ChatGPT on detailed tasks according to the GAIA benchmark, but it responds slower due to deeper research.
Despite promising potential, Manus still faces technical issues like crashes and infinite feedback loops, acknowledged by its creators.
